Effective Air Circulation for Healthy Environments

Promoting proper air circulation within your living or working spaces is paramount to establishing a conducive environment for well-being. Adequate ventilation minimizes the buildup of indoor pollutants such as dust, mold spores, and volatile organic compounds (VOCs), which can adversely impact respiratory health. A steady flow of outdoor air also helps to regulate temperature and humidity levels, improving comfort and preventing the growth of dampness-promoting microorganisms.

  • Purposefully place fans or open windows to facilitate air movement throughout the space.
  • Regularly clean or replace air filters in HVAC systems to ensure efficient air purification.
  • Consider installing a whole-house ventilation system for comprehensive air circulation.

Tapping into Airflow

Turbine ventilators employ the power of wind to move air within buildings. These rotating devices include blades configured in a way that resembles a windmill. As the wind strikes the blades, they turn, creating a pressure difference that guides fresh air into the structure and removes stale air. This ongoing action helps to regulate indoor air conditions.

  • Furthermore, turbine ventilators are energy-efficient solutions, as they rely naturally occurring wind power.
  • Thus, they can minimize the need for powered ventilation systems, resulting both energy and cost savings.
